Christian Fehmer

Results 28 issues of Christian Fehmer

### Describe the feature Allow to specify the [DurationSeconds](https://docs.aws.amazon.com/STS/latest/APIReference/API_AssumeRole.html#API_AssumeRole_RequestParameters) when using the default provider chain. Currently the duration of the session defaults to 3600 with no easy way to use...

feature-request

### Description indicate premium users with special badge - all-time leaderboard ![image](https://github.com/monkeytypegame/monkeytype/assets/3728838/f1dfc617-f6ed-4370-8817-e66a9af608ce) - daily leaderboard ![image](https://github.com/monkeytypegame/monkeytype/assets/3728838/ee0ba6dc-9deb-4d83-a996-f24de4a483a2) - public profile ![image](https://github.com/monkeytypegame/monkeytype/assets/3728838/f4b1bdd2-f47a-4aea-ab96-fe12ecf91b77) - account page ![image](https://github.com/monkeytypegame/monkeytype/assets/3728838/e7e683ac-2d84-4d70-ae5d-f187ef1ec238) - header ![image](https://github.com/monkeytypegame/monkeytype/assets/3728838/f6f0b3e2-2737-44e4-be35-1292059989e3) - screenshot ![image](https://github.com/monkeytypegame/monkeytype/assets/3728838/e526f129-d228-4db6-9a42-f340b4cecac0)

backend
frontend

### Description Add some test coverage for changes in #4903

frontend

### Description Add rank percentage of the all time leaderboards to the account and profile page: ![image](https://github.com/monkeytypegame/monkeytype/assets/3728838/4c05c2c8-b102-4e66-83ac-3ff1f7abf586)

backend
frontend

### Description Premium users can pick their profile theme which is used in the leader boards and on their profile page. ![image](https://github.com/monkeytypegame/monkeytype/assets/3728838/1f5b10d8-4b23-453f-bbcb-9801eaac9976)

backend
frontend

### Description Add signin with github.

frontend

### Description Add github like activity graph with the number of tests per day. Work in progress. ![image](https://github.com/monkeytypegame/monkeytype/assets/3728838/945f9f9b-b973-4698-908c-54706111c03f)

backend
frontend

PSA are hidden when using uBlock Origin by the filter rule `monkeytype.com##.banner`. Fixed by using different classes for regular banners and PSAs.

frontend

On deletion of a banned user keep a list of hashed username, email and optional discordId and prevent those user to signup and link discord.

backend